Stampin' Up! Stamps: Dream A little, Tres Chic
Stampin' Up! Card Stock: Certainly Celery, Ballet Blue, Very Vanilla
Stampin' Up! Ink: Bashful Blue, Ballet Blue, White Craft
Stampin' Up! Accessories: Corner Rounder Punch, Signo White Gel Pen, Paper Snips, Sponge Daubers, NEW Certainly Celery Twill Tape Ribbon
